Warning! Negative Review
Room 3301 from Dec. 18 - 20. First room on the Main lobby floor on the left in this tower. Some noise from everyone who walks by.
Not happy with this hotel or room but since we had requested a room for someone with limited mobility this is what we got! Windows opened onto greenery and green utility boxes (haven't uploaded my pictures yet!) and while convenient, the windows are also overlooked directly by the Concierge area of the Main Lobby. You can't really keep your drapes open at all! When we checked in at 10:00 AM we were told several times that we would be called when the room was ready. Never happened!!! Eventually we wandered back to the hotel at 4:30 pm; exhausted and asked again for our room. "Oh, we forgot to call you. Sorry. We gave your original room away. We'll find you another." We waited awhile (10 minutes) and then had to turn our cards in to be re-done. I was not happy. Finally we went to the room, found cheerios on the floor and never got the fridge unlocked for our sodas etc. But we were tired after 6 days at Disney and our day at Universal. Whoever designed these rooms forgot to put in sufficient outlets! Both outlets on the headboard wall are filled with the clock and lamps and there are no outlets on the window wall. We had brought an extension cord but it would have done little to help us. We ended up charging the ECV in the vanity area by the sink; what a nuisance. So the ECV partially blocked access to the sink. The grout for the floor tile in the bathroom was positively grungy black in places. It was clean in other places so I can only assume that the mopping is at fault. I really hated to think about how it was cleaned.... DS and I went down to ride the boat for early access to WWOHP but the line was almost back to the hotel itself so we ended up walking over; not a problem really for us but there were nowhere near enough boats running even at 6:30 am. This was on Sunday, Dec. 19th so maybe being on the weekend was the problem. FWIW - We did enjoy the room service dinner the first night; decent food and lovely service. And the Keurig coffee was perhaps the best thing in the room! We have stayed at the HRH and loved it but I doubt that we will ever return to Universal; just too much of a bad taste in our mouths.

RPH room 2751 standard 2 queen. Adjoins to 2749--helpful since we had family in that room. Requested to be near them. Had 3 rooms of friends/family next to each other.
Very comfortable hotel--a few details missing that Disney resorts does better, but nothing huge to deter us from staying there again. Early park entry and front of the line are the advantage. Easy boat ride or walk to and from parks. Parking lot filled up parked in overflow parking on Sunday night, however, it was closer to Tower 2 where we stayed. Had we known that, we would have parked in the overflow to begin with. All hotel staff most courteous, friendly and helpful. Kids enjoyed the pool with constant water temp of 82 degrees. Rooms can sleep 5 people--we did with our own air mattress and bedding. Wish they had some sort of counter service --resort food is expensive!! Ate most of the time what we brought or at City Walk Burger King, Pastamore counter service, and park food. |
